About the Opportunity
Are you a talented Backend Developer Lead looking for their next challenge? Do you have a passion for building cutting-edge enterprise products and a hands-on approach to engineering? Join Citi's Cloud Technology Services (CTS) team and be part of our commitment to transform Citi technology, leveraging game-changing Cloud capabilities to drive agility, efficiency, and innovation.
We're providing our businesses with a competitive edge by leveraging public cloud scale and enabling new infrastructure economics. As a Backend Developer Lead within the Network Infrastructure Team, you will play a pivotal role in shaping and executing our public cloud strategy.
You will be part of a team that continues to deliver big! Designing and managing the platform that enables the automated deployment of foundational resources globally across multiple public clouds. This foundation enables the business to deploy critical workloads, from building cloud base High Performance Compute (HPC) platform to run huge risk calculation, enabling Citi to leverage GenAI at scale, all the way to enabling payments solutions, this team is at the forefront of innovation.
Team/Role Overview
The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in professional software development and design. The role requires a lead developer with strong technical skills and the ability to collaborate with stakeholders and partners throughout the full software development life cycle, from inception and design, to deployment, operational management and iterative refinement.
As a Backend Developer Lead within the Network Infrastructure Team, you will be instrumental in developing the platform architecture and delivering the tooling and services required to support the deployment of cloud network resources. The Network Infrastructure Team is based in multiple locations across the globe and comprises of Architects, Cloud Engineers, DevOps Engineers and Backend Developers.

What we’ll need from you
You are a talented technologist with a proven track record of leading engineering teams, demonstrating engineering excellence, a deep expertise in software development and a passion for engineering best practices. You will have:
- Experience of leading engineering teams in a complex dynamic corporate environment.
- Extensive experience in systems engineering and architecture, with a proven track record of leading complex projects.
- Strong understanding of architectural patterns, design principles, and systems engineering methodologies.
- Excellent communication, interpersonal, and stakeholder management skills.
- Strong anal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.
- Strong hands-on Java development experience (Java 11/Spring Boot 3.x)
- Experience with databases (MongoDB, SQL and Oracle)
- Experience with Security - OAuth 2.0 and OpenID Connect with JWT Bearer Tokens and Identity Framework. X509 Cert Security / Windows Security with Java applications, trust chain security and SAML (SSO)
- Nice to Have Experience:
- General Networking Experience: IP Address Subnetting, DNS, Firewall Theory.
- AWS Cloud Network Resources: Transit Gateway, VPC, Direct Connect, Route53, Application and Network Load-balancing.
- Google Cloud Network Resources: Network Connectivity Centre, Hub and Spoke, Shared_VPC, CloudDNS, Private Google Access, Private Services Connect, Private Services Access.

What We Do
Citi's mission is to serve as a trusted partner to our clients by responsibly providing financial services that enable growth and economic progress. Our core activities are safeguarding assets, lending money, making payments and accessing the capital markets on behalf of our clients. We have 200 years of experience helping our clients meet the world's toughest challenges and embrace its greatest opportunities. We are Citi, the global bank – an institution connecting millions of people across hundreds of countries and cities.
